http://www.installdr.com/Harnesses/HA-Wiring.pdf this should help. The white blue is the oem constant power, it is fused in the engine bay fuse box, should be a 7.5A fuse, however, if the HU you have is a "high" power HU and you are going to use it to power the speakers, I would suggest that you run a fused 12ga or 10ga power wire from the batt. pos. (+) to behind the HU and connect the HUs yellow wire to it, [cap off the white/blue so it can't short out] also run a 12ga or 10ga ground from the chassis of the HU to a good ground behind HU. 94
